在当今数字经济快速发展的背景下,比特币和区块链技术逐渐走入大众视野,并为各个行业的创新提供了源源不断的动力。比特币作为第一种去中心化的数字货币,它不仅是一种支付手段,更催生了一个全新的区块链生态系统。这种技术的影响日益显著,尤其是在当今社会,如何利用比特币区块链打造去中心化应用(DApps)已经成为了一个重要话题。本文将深入探讨这一主题,为开发者和企业提供一份全面的指南。 ### 1. 什么是比特币和区块链? 比特币是一种去中心化的数字货币,由中本聪(化名)于2009年首次提出。与传统货币不同,比特币不依赖于中央银行或政府机构,而是通过一个分散的网络来实现交易的验证和记录。比特币的核心技术是区块链,区块链是一个分布式的数据库,它将所有交易信息以“区块”的形式串联起来,形成一个不可篡改的记录链。 区块链的分布式特性使得交易过程透明且安全,任何人都能通过网络查看交易记录,而不需要依赖于信任的第三方。这种去中心化的特性为区块链的应用提供了丰富的想象空间,从金融、物联网到版权保护等多个领域,都能看到区块链的身影。 ### 2. 去中心化应用(DApps)的概念 去中心化应用,简称DApps,是指建于区块链技术之上的应用程序。这类应用程序通过智能合约来实现其功能,智能合约是一种自动执行、不可更改的合约,能够在满足特定条件时自动执行相关事务。与传统应用程序不同,DApps没有中心服务器,而是分散在区块链网络上,用户可以直接与应用程序进行交互,确保数据安全和隐私。 DApps的优势在于其去中心化、透明和安全。由于没有单一的控制者,DApps的服务不会因单点故障而中断。此外,许多DApps还允许用户对其治理进行参与,增强了用户的归属感和参与度。 ### 3. 比特币区块链如何支持DApps? 尽管比特币的主要用途是数字货币交易,但其区块链技术的基础构架为去中心化应用的开发提供了可能性。通过比特币网络,开发者可以利用比特币的交易系统构建DApps,例如支付系统、奖励机制乃至数据存储解决方案。 #### 3.1 支付系统 通过比特币作为支付手段,DApps可以建立起一个全球性的支付系统,用户可以在无国界的环境中进行交易。这种模式突破了传统金融系统的限制,降低了交易成本,同时提高了交易的速度和安全性。 #### 3.2 奖励机制 DApps还可以设计出各类创意的奖励机制,通过比特币进行用户奖励,这样不仅能够吸引用户参与,还能激励他们积极使用应用。比如社交媒体应用可以通过用户创作内容获得比特币奖励,进而提升用户的参与度。 #### 3.3 数据存储解决方案 DApps能够利用比特币区块链的安全性,存储重要数据。虽然比特币区块链并不是数据存储的最佳选择(因为其容量有限),但开发者可以考虑利用比特币的特性,结合其他区块链技术(如IPFS技术),实现去中心化数据存储方案。 ### 常见问题及深入探讨 #### 比特币的安全性如何? 比特币采用的区块链技术使得其交易记录几乎不可篡改,每笔交易都需经过全网节点的验证。这种机制保障了比特币网络整体的安全性。然而,比特币的钱包安全仍然值得关注,个人用户的私钥管理将直接影响到比特币的安全。 ##### 1.1 比特币网络的安全机制 比特币网络通过工作量证明(PoW)机制来保护交易安全。在这个机制中,算力(即处理交易的能力)被用来验证交易并生成新区块。攻击者需要耗费巨大的计算能力来控制51%的算力,才能对交易进行篡改。因此,网络越大,攻击成本越高。 ##### 1.2 用户端的安全性 尽管比特币网络本身足够安全,但用户的安全意识和管理十分重要。用户需谨慎管理私钥,确保其不被泄露;同时,建议使用硬件钱包或冷钱包存储比特币,避免遭受黑客攻击。此外,定期备份钱包信息、启用双重身份验证等措施也能增强安全性。 #### DApps的发展现状如何? 目前,各行各业都在积极探索DApps的潜力。尤其是在金融、游戏和社交领域,DApps的应用越来越广泛。然而,DApps的开发和采用仍面临不少挑战,如用户界面的友好性、网络拥堵、智能合约的安全性等。 ##### 2.1 金融领域的DApps 去中心化金融(DeFi)是DApps领域最热门的应用之一。通过DeFi平台,用户能够进行借贷、交易、投资等金融活动,而无需传统金融机构的介入。这大大减少了中介成本,并增加了交易的透明度。同时,一些创新的金融产品(如收益聚合器、流动性提供者等)也在DApps中应运而生。 ##### 2.2 游戏领域 在区块链游戏中,玩家可以真正拥有虚拟资产,通过DApps Trading实现资产的自由交易。许多游戏项目还引入了NFT(非同质化代币)概念,使得玩家能够拥有独一无二的游戏物品。 ##### 2.3 社交领域 DApps在社交平台中的应用,旨在解决传统云平台的数据控制问题。用户的数据能够得到保护,且可以对内容的价值和使用进行管理,实现内容创作者与平台的双赢,可以获得更可观的收益。 #### 区块链技术的未来发展趋势? 区块链技术依然处于快速发展中,很多新兴技术正在不断涌现。未来,区块链将与更多领域结合,推动技术交融与创新,实现更加广泛的应用。 ##### 3.1 跨链技术 随着区块链技术的普及,不同区块链之间的数据和资产的互通需求愈发强烈。跨链技术的出现,将有助于实现多种区块链之间的互联互通,用户能在不同应用间自由迁移资产。 ##### 3.2 更高效的共识机制 目前许多区块链项目仍在使用工作量证明机制,但其消耗能源极为庞大。未来,开发专为减少能耗而设计的共识机制(如权益证明PoS、委托权益证明DPoS)将成为趋势,从而更好地推动可持续性。 ##### 3.3 合规与监管 随着区块链的广泛应用,政府对其监管的要求也逐渐提高。合规性将成为重要的考虑因素,开发者及项目方需要更多关注合规性的问题,以确保长期稳定的业务发展。 #### DApps的用户体验如何改善? 用户体验是DApps能够成功与否的关键因素之一。由于许多DApps依然使用较为复杂的操作流程,用户的上手难度较高。因此,改善用户体验是当前DApps开发的重要任务。 ##### 4.1 界面设计与用户流程 DApps的界面应当尽量简洁易用,避免复杂的术语和流程。可以借鉴传统应用中用户友好的设计,将各项功能合理整合,提高用户的参与感与便利性。 ##### 4.2 教育与引导 实施教育及引导措施也能提高用户的使用体验。通过简洁直观的教程、在线客服、视频演示等形式,让用户迅速了解其功能与使用场景,减少操作障碍。 ##### 4.3 激励机制改善 激励用户参与的机制也需进一步。通过分发代币、举办活动等奖励形式,增加用户的黏性及活跃度。 #### 比特币的未来前景如何? 比特币自诞生以来已经历多个市场周期,其价格波动引人关注。虽然很多市场分析师持乐观态度,但比特币的未来仍充满不确定性。 ##### 5.1 上升的机构投资 越来越多的金融机构开始关注比特币,包括一些大型基金和公司如特斯拉及MicroStrategy的投资,都在为比特币的合法性和可信度提供支持。这一现象可能会促使更多的机构参与到比特币市场中,推动其进一步上升。 ##### 5.2 法规挑战与机遇 不同国家对比特币的监管政策不一,有些国家大力支持,而另一些则持保守态度。法律环境的变化会直接影响比特币的发展。因此,适应并顺应这些法律政策的变化,将是比特币能否顺利发展的关键。 ##### 5.3 对全球经济的影响 比特币的出现改变了传统金融模式,促进了全球经济的变革。随着越来越多的商家接受比特币作为支付手段,它可能会逐渐影响到货币的性质、国际贸易等多个领域。 ### 结语 比特币区块链作为一种革命性的技术,正在深刻改变我们生活的方方面面。通过去中心化应用的开发与推广,它具有无限的潜力。目前,尽管仍然面临许多挑战,但随着技术的发展和用户需求的变化,比特币区块链的未来值得期待。希望通过本文的分享,能为广大开发者和企业提供有价值的思考与启发。